BREAKING: Israel’s security cabinet has just approved a critical plan to occupy Gaza City, heightening tensions in the region. This decision follows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s assertion that he intends to establish full military control over the Gaza Strip. This news breaks as the situation escalates, with significant implications for both local residents and international observers.
The approval was confirmed earlier today, marking a pivotal moment in Israel’s ongoing military operations in Gaza.
